Thanks, but the "Corrected absent minded mistake..." sentence should be
below the "---" sign, otherwise, it will remain part of the commit
history forever.
Also, when you send a new version of a patch, please make sure to
change the title from PATCH 1/1 to PATCH v2 1/1. This can be achieved
by doing git format-patch --subject-prefix="PATCH v2". --subject-prefix
also works directly with git send-email.
